I am redoing my bathroom walk in shower stall. I have ordered a piece of marble that will butt up against the existing marble. I am adding this piece of tile to extend my shower stall by 6 inches.
I need help on what is the best way to mount this piece of marble tile.
1. Can I mount it right to the dry wall?
2. What type of adhesive do I us?

Also, in taking down my old shower stall, there are 4 screw holes in the existing marble. I need to plug those up before the contractors can come in to put in the new shower walls.
1. How do I plug up this 1/4 in holes so that no water can get into them.
2. Can you recommend a product for this job?

pergammano
Aug 28, 2007, 07:33 PM
Use Mapei HPG first to paint drywall... or any membrane that is paintable. Then use any form of Thinset... there are rapid set thinsets available. I would just use grout to fill screw holes (matching grout) and seal with grout sealer.
